Abstract:We propose a framework for modeling the temperature-dependent infrared optical and radiative properties of metals exhibiting nonideal free-carrier dynamics. In order to do so, we derive a parsimonious model that possesses both multivariate (in temperature and wavelength) and single variate (in wavelength) components. The model is realized as the complex-valued relative permittivity, and is applicable to optically smooth media.
